Contrast with UK-Regulated Casino Requirements
To really understand Jet4Bet’s standing, it helps to measure it with what exactly a UK-licensed casino is required to offer. The UK Gambling Commission’s license conditions are thorough and focused on the player. They impose rigorous rules on age verification, which must happen before any play. They regulate advertising transparency. They demand the separation of player funds from the company’s operational money, which safeguards player balances if the business goes under. They also mandate a link to the national GamStop self-exclusion scheme. The financial penalties for breaking these rules are substantial, often totalling millions of pounds. This establishes a compelling incentive for casinos to comply.
The list below displays some of the key safeguards a UK player obtains by default with a UKGC-licensed casino. These are not guaranteed under other licenses like Curacao’s.
- Fund Security: Customer money must be kept separate. Operators often have to detail the level of protection and the outcome if they go bankrupt.
- GamStop Inclusion: Casinos must join the GamStop scheme. One registration blocks a player from all UK-licensed gambling sites.
- Advertising Rules: Strict controls on bonus ads. Prohibitions on misleading “free bet” claims and rules that key terms must be transparent.
- Dedicated ADR: Access to a free, independent Alternative Dispute Resolution service appointed by the UKGC.
- Proactive Affordability Checks: Operators are required to check for signs of financial harm and take action. This goes beyond the limits a player sets for themselves.

Equitable Gaming and Random Number Generator Certification
Safety isn’t solely about securing information. It’s also about guaranteeing that games are fair. This is where Random Number Generator (RNG) certification becomes vital. An RNG is a complex algorithm that determines the random outcome of every slot spin, every card dealt, every dice roll. To make sure these outcomes are truly random and not fixed, independent testing agencies audit the RNG software. Organizations such as iTech Labs, eCOGRA, or Gaming Laboratories International (GLI) provide this certification. Part of my review involves checking the casino’s site for seals or reports from these testers. A certified RNG gives mathematical proof that every player has the same chance to win. That fairness is the cornerstone of a trustworthy gaming experience.
Account Safety and Player Verification (KYC)
Keeping an account secure is a job divided between the casino and the player. Jet4Bet, complying with standard practice and anti-money laundering (AML) rules, runs a Know Your Customer (KYC) process. This requires players must validate their identity and address. They do this by providing documents like a passport, driver’s license, or a recent utility bill. Some players view this step annoying. I see it as a crucial security measure. It blocks fraudulent account creation, assists prevent identity theft, and prevents underage gambling. It also secures the player’s account, guaranteeing withdrawals only go to the verified owner. Setting a strong, unique password and activating two-factor authentication (2FA) if it’s available are extra steps players should always take.

Grasping the Significance of Casino Licensing and Oversight
A authorization is the most vital document an online casino can hold. This is even more true for UK players. It isn’t just a logo at the bottom of the page. It’s a legal contract that requires the operator to observe strict rules, undergo regular checks, and uphold certain standards. A licensed casino reports to a regulator. That regulator can look into complaints, impose fines, and revoke the license if rules are breached. This outside supervision is what transforms a gambling website from a closed shop into a transparent service. Without a license, players have little to no power in a dispute. There’s no independent check that games are fair. Your money and your personal information are at a far greater risk.
The UK has some of the most stringent regulatory environments anywhere. The U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) establishes the benchmark for player safety. Its rules encompass everything from stopping money laundering to the exact language used in bonus offers. For a casino to operate for UK residents lawfully, it must have a valid UKGC license. There are no alternatives. When I evaluate a casino’s status for the UK market, confirming this specific license is consistently my first move. The casino might have other international licenses. While that can demonstrate a more extensive regulatory approach, it does not supersede the direct accountability and consumer rights required under UK law.
